    Description

    Wethertex ST1 Quick Dry Stabilising Primer is the ideal product for use when preparing unstable exterior surfaces for painting. Specially developed using fine particle sized polymers, this silicone based product is able to penetrate deep into the substrate, creating ultra high adhesion and high vapour permeability. The quick drying nature of the product allows Wethertex masonry paints to be applied with minimum delay.

    Preparation

    Remove all loose and flaking material from the substrate, including algae growth. This should be removed with Wethertex C10 Multi-Surface Fungicidal Wash. Also ensure all damaged areas in the substrate have been repaired with a suitable exterior filler.

    Application

    Wethertex ST1 Quick Dry Stabilising Primer is applied neat with a roller or brush in one generous coat.

    questions MThompson on 2021-12-20 10:10:02
    Question: 

    Can this sealant Wethertex ST1 be used on outside walls now at this time of the year.

    Answer from Rawlins’ Technical Team: 

    For application of this product the temperature must be between 5°C and 25°C for a minimum of 24 hours.

    questions Alan  on 2021-08-12 08:49:42
    Question: 

    Can your quick dry stabilising primer, be used on new plywood (school porta cabin) prior to HBS flex hi-build coating

    Answer from Rawlins’ Technical Team: 

    On plywood we recommend priming first with Wethertex ST1 Quick Dry Stabilising Primer and then using a plasterers scrim on the joints before applying the Wethertex HBS Flex-Coat Hi-Build Coating.
